Output 0cdcf88bb0b15c7a855b1b5158a74f545774461d6336e4149699bd891708fc1e:4

value
594779
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cc0a3887dcddb5bb68d974db5744e5b85580ee4 OP_EQUAL
address
3EXFJBK2HHa7V7EdMbL3ohQtV2rawDKv5u
transaction
0cdcf88bb0b15c7a855b1b5158a74f545774461d6336e4149699bd891708fc1e
confirmations
293070
spent
true